Current management of symptomatic intracranial stenosis

Insights
Intracranial arterial stenosis (IAS) causes strokes, with a high annual risk of recurrence on medical therapy. Endovascular treatment is an option for high-risk patients refractory to antiplatelet agents.

Abstract:
Intracranial arterial stenosis (IAS) is the cause of about 10% of all ischemic strokes in the United States, but may account for about 40% of strokes in some populations. After a stroke or transient ischemic attack due to IAS, patients face a 12% annual risk of recurrent stroke on medical therapy, with most strokes occurring in the first year. Warfarin is no better than aspirin in preventing recurrent strokes but poses a higher risk of serious bleeding and death. Groups with the highest risk of recurrent stroke are those with high-grade (≥ 70%) stenosis, those with recent symptom onset, those with symptoms precipitated by hemodynamic maneuvers, and women. Endovascular treatment of IAS is a rapidly evolving therapeutic option. Antiplatelet agents are currently recommended as the primary treatment for symptomatic IAS, with endovascular therapy reserved for appropriate high-risk cases refractory to medical therapy.
